Virilis, derived from Latin, means 'strong' or 'manly', originally a surname of Fortuna, the Roman goddess of fortune and luck. Though traditionally masculine, it has been adopted as a female name, symbolizing resilience and courage. Its rarity and historical roots give it a unique and powerful appeal.
